## Ownership

The Pinlock address autocomplete widget is owned by the Forms Infrastructure group at Strandhaven Systems. The widget handles user keystrokes and geodata suggestions entirely client-side; no query text is persisted server-side beyond aggregate counters. Security reviewers should focus on the suggestion sanitizer, the rate limiter, and the embedded geodata snapshot update path, which is the only component with network write access. Changes to any of these require a threat-model update and a review from the owner named below.

signatory, yajef-bawif: Holael Drudor

## 2.14.0 — Key rotation

Rotated the snapshot-signing key used by the Pellwick UI test harness. All component snapshots under `tests/snaps/` were re-baselined after the rotation, since the old key's checksum was embedded in each snapshot header. Future maintainers: if snapshot diffs fail en masse, verify the harness is reading the current key before regenerating baselines. The active signing key for the snapshot verifier is as follows.

deploy key for yadup-badug: bky6_rLH3qD

FINANCE REVIEW SUMMARY — PILOT CHURN

Churn in the Larkspur pilot exceeded forecast, concentrated among small accounts onboarded in the first wave. Revenue impact is modest; acquisition spend on the cohort is written off. Retention fixes ship next cycle. Margin on remaining pilot accounts holds above plan. The board should read the confidential note below before the pilot go/no-go decision.

board note of kawig-tahog: Ulairax Works is in early talks to buy Noriusix Works for about $31.4 million. The Pelmir launch date is April 2, and nothing goes to the press before then.

Ticket #— Missed Pick-up: Off-site Backup Tapes

The scheduled courier from Vantrel Secure Logistics did not arrive at the Kellbrook receiving dock yesterday for the weekly tape rotation. Six tapes from the Orvano cluster remain in the staging safe, logged and sealed. Receiving site: keep the tapes in the safe, do not release them to any walk-in driver, and verify the re-booked run on tomorrow's manifest. When the confirmed courier arrives, apply the hand-over instruction stated below.

drop instructions, hahip-badug: the quenox ralath courier leaves the kaseth fraiel rusiel tameth belys istdor ralion giliel ledger at gate 7830 under passcode 165413